ATTITUDE - Carcinogen-Free & Eco-Friendly Body Care Products


Ladies, did you know that carcinogens are regularly found in shampoo, body wash, and many other personal care products? Disgusting, isn't it? Well, let me present you the new line of ATTITUDE personal care products, which was created with the objective of eliminating these carcinogenic contaminants from everyday products. ATTITUDE body care products are completely free of 1,4-dioxane and ethylene oxide, two known and proven carcinogens.

The Revival Body Wash smells really fresh and uplifting - just like its name - and it does lather well without leaving my skin dry or irritated after use, thanks to its natural ingredients. I also like how I don't need tons of product in order to produce a nice foam.

In the summer, I'm all for a light yet moisturizing body lotion, and the Skin Relief & Relaxing Body Lotion is just that! It is lightweight altough I have to be careful not to apply too much product because it tends to takes some time to be absorbed into the skin. It doesn't seem to be completely able to calm my itchy skin - damn you, eczema! - and my skin doesn't stay moisturized for long, but still, I guess I can do with it in the warmer months. It has a pleasant relaxing fresh scent though!

To be honest, I'm not a fan of 2 in 1 products because I just think it's weird to wash my hair with a product that can double up as a body wash... so I gave the Daily Moisturizer 2 in 1 Shampoo & Body Wash to my boyfriend. It has a unisex clean scent so guys won't complain - my boyfriend enjoyed the scent, and he really smelled great after his shower! - but I hate how it badly stung my eczema patches when I tried it - this is always a red flag for me.


I do still prefer body wash over a plain old bar of soap, but I'm always happy to try new products so I was eager to try the Soothing Body & Face Bar on my face... but I'm sad to report that it's nothing but "soothing" as it left my already dry skin feeling tight. It's great as a body soap though, as it lathers easily.

The product I was the most excited to try is the Source Deodorant as I'm still on the hunt of the perfect cruelty-free deodorant, but I can't say I was really impressed with it. Yes, it smells amazingly fresh and glides on clear, but it tends to be weirdly sticky if I don't apply it before going to bed and try to go out instead... it just seems to vanish and leave me completely unprotected! If I do apply it before bed and I don't have much of a big day the day after, Source will do its job, but if I get sweaty, sadly, I can't count on it.
